Abstract

This study aimed to determine the effect of the problem based learning with cognitive conflict strategy towards mastery of concepts and critical thinking skills physics class XIth at SMKN 1 Lingsar academic year 2015/2016. Mastery of concepts measured on the cognitive domain of C1 through C6 (knowledge, comprehension, application, analysis, evaluation and creation) and critical thinking skills measured by indicators of critical thinking. Type of research is a quasi-experimental research design pretest-posttest control group design. Sampling using random cluster sampling. Classroom study is a class XI TIà as an experimental class with 36 people and the number of students in class XI TI 2 as the control class with the number of students 36 people. The data will be analyzed using one way MANOVA.. The results showed that the model of problem-based learning with cognitive conflict strategiy affect the mastery of concepts and critical thinking skills physics class X SMKN 1 Lingsar.
